    I first had a strange feeling with the tilted OMEGA print (weight of crown making the dial unbalanced?)

    Then I asked the seller for additional information (photos from caseback and movement)
    It's automatic bumper movement (382) with serial 12xxxxxx on 2577 case.
    From Omega database, it must be a seamaster from early 50's
